Abstract

By reacting a branched siloxane compound of formula (2) containing compounds of formula (1) as an impurity with a disiloxane compound of formula (3) in the presence of an acid compound, there is prepared a branched siloxane of formula (2) containing a reduced level of compounds of formula (1). R 1 n Si(OSiR 2 3 ) 3-n (OR 3 )  (1) R 1 n Si(OSiR 2 3 ) 4-n   (2) R 2 3 SiOSiR 2 3   (3) R 1 is a monovalent hydrocarbon group, R 2 and R 3 are H or monovalent hydrocarbon groups, and n is 0 or 1.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A method for preparing a branched siloxane of the general formula (2), comprising the step of:
 reacting a branched siloxane compound of the general formula (2) containing a compound of the general formula (1) as an impurity with a disiloxane compound of the general formula (3) in the presence of an acid compound, for forming a branched siloxane of formula (2) containing a reduced level of the compound of formula (1), 
   R 1   n Si(OSiR 2   3 ) 3-n (OR 3 )  (1)  
 
 
       wherein R 1  is a substituted or unsubstituted monovalent hydrocarbon group of 1 to 20 carbon atoms, R 2  and R 3  are selected from hydrogen and substituted or unsubstituted monovalent hydrocarbon groups of 1 to 20 carbon atoms, R 2  may be the same or different, n is equal to 0 or 1,
   R 1   n Si(OSiR 2   3 ) 4-n   (2)  
 
       wherein R 1 , R 2  and n are as defined above,
   R 2   3 SiOSiR 2   3   (3)  
 
       wherein R 2  is as defined above. 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the acid compound is used in at least an equimolar amount relative to the total of the compound of formula (1). 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the branched siloxane compound of formula (2) containing the compound of formula (1) as an impurity has been synthesized by reacting a disiloxane compound of formula (3) with an organoxysilane compound of the general formula (4):
   R 1   n Si(OR 4 ) 4-n   (4)  
 
       wherein R 1  is as defined above, R 4  is a substituted or unsubstituted monovalent hydrocarbon group of 1 to 20 carbon atoms, and n is equal to 0 or 1, in the presence of an acid catalyst.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 3 , wherein the branched siloxane compound of formula (2) containing the compound of formula (1) as an impurity has been synthesized by adding the organoxysilane compound of formula (4) to a liquid mixture of the disiloxane compound of formula (3), an alcohol and the acid catalyst for reaction, and further adding water for effecting co-hydrolysis. 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the branched siloxane compound of formula (2) is selected from the group consisting of methyltris(trimethylsiloxy)silane, tetrakis(trimethylsiloxy)silane, 3-acryloxypropyltris(trimethylsiloxy)silane, 3-methacryloxypropyltris(trimethylsiloxy)silane, p-styryltris(trimethylsiloxy)silane, 5-norbornenyltris(trimethylsiloxy)silane, 2-(5-norbornenyl)ethyltris(trimethylsiloxy)silane, and 2-(5-norbornenyl)ethyltris(dimethylvinylsiloxy)silane. 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the acid compound is sulfuric acid.
